Alexia Dellner from PureWow highlights the 4moms mamaRoo Multi-Motion Baby Swing (Model 1046) as a thoughtfully designed, high-end baby swing that offers unique, parent-inspired motions and smart app integration to soothe fussy infants. She praises the innovative “Find Your Roo” app feature, which personalizes swinging motions to mimic a parent’s rocking style, and appreciates the convenience of app-controlled movement and sound. The updated model addresses past safety concerns with improved harness design and adds a sleek touch-sensitive control panel plus smart home compatibility. While the swing’s compact size, machine-washable cover, and adjustable recline add practical value, Dellner notes drawbacks including the need for constant power connection limiting portability, underwhelming sound quality, and a somewhat uninspiring mobile. The steep price tag and limited use beyond early infancy temper enthusiasm, but overall, the mamaRoo is seen as a worthwhile investment for parents seeking a versatile, tech-savvy solution to calm their newborns and gain hands-free moments.
Beauty and The Bump highlights the 4moms mamaRoo Multi-Motion Baby Swing (Model 1046) as a stylish and innovative infant swing that appeals to modern parents with its sleek design and multiple motion settings mimicking natural rocking. The reviewer appreciates its washable materials, lightweight portability, and convenient phone control, which help parents stay hands-free. However, the review expresses clear reservations about the product’s high price relative to its limited usage span, noting that many babies, including the reviewer’s own, did not enjoy the swing’s motions or mobile features. The built-in speaker’s low volume and occasional malfunctions further detract from the experience, despite the company’s responsive warranty service. Ultimately, while the mamaRoo offers unique features and strong resale value, the reviewer suggests considering more affordable alternatives or second-hand options due to mixed baby preferences and the swing’s short effective lifespan.

New Parents in Training praises the 4moms mamaRoo Multi-Motion Baby Swing (Model 1046) for its easy assembly, versatile five-point harness, multiple soothing motions, and washable seat pad. They note the smart app’s “Find Your Roo” feature and Bluetooth music streaming as highlights but mention a current app glitch limiting simultaneous control and streaming, plus the high price and storage size as drawbacks.
Madison from This Faithful Home praises the 4moms mamaRoo Multi-Motion Baby Swing for its versatile motions, app connectivity, and easy-to-clean design, highlighting how her baby enjoyed it. She values the responsive customer service after a mechanical issue but notes the high price and limited portability as drawbacks. Overall, she enthusiastically recommends it.

Users on Target express a divided opinion about the 4moms mamaRoo Multi-Motion Baby Swing. Many parents praise its sleek, modern design and customizable motions that mimic natural rocking, highlighting features like adjustable recline, multiple speed settings, and Bluetooth connectivity for playing music or controlling the swing via an app. Reviewers appreciate the zip-off, washable fabric and the compact footprint that fits well in various home spaces. Several moms report that their babies find the swing soothing and engaging, especially enjoying the “car ride” and “kangaroo” motions, and the high-contrast mobile balls capture infants’ attention. The app’s “Find Your Roo” feature, which matches the swing’s motion to parents’ comforting movements, also earns positive remarks for convenience. On the other hand, a significant portion of users criticize the product’s reliability and functionality. Many report mechanical failures, such as the swing stopping abruptly, loud noises, or parts breaking within months of use. The mobile’s lack of automatic movement frustrates several parents who feel it should be motorized given the price. Users frequently mention that their babies dislike the swing, often tolerating it only briefly or not at all, leading some to prefer traditional swings or bouncers. The necessity to keep the swing plugged into an outlet limits mobility and raises safety concerns for some. Additionally, multiple reviewers express dissatisfaction with customer service, describing it as unhelpful or dismissive when addressing defects or warranty claims. Overall, Target reviewers find the mamaRoo appealing for its innovative design and customizable features, but many caution about its high cost, inconsistent durability, and the possibility that babies may reject it. Parents seeking a tech-forward, stylish swing that offers hands-free soothing may find value here, while those prioritizing longevity and universal baby acceptance might consider alternative options.

Reddit users express mixed sentiments about the 4moms mamaRoo Multi-Motion Baby Swing (Model 1046), highlighting its innovative design, compact size, and soothing motions as major positives that many babies enjoy, especially when used early and with proper calming techniques. However, several users report performance issues such as motor malfunctions and limited motion variety, leading to frustration and early discontinuation. The product’s high price point also contributes to polarized opinions, with some recommending buying used to mitigate financial risk. While some find it indispensable, others view it as an expensive gamble that may not suit every baby’s preferences or needs.

Motor Reliability
The motor powers the magic but has drawn mixed reactions. While designed for continuous operation with an AC adapter, reports of grinding sounds, sudden stops, and belt wear suggest durability concerns requiring maintenance or repairs. These hiccups impact trust in long-term performance yet underscore the complexity behind replicating lifelike motions mechanically. Buyers should weigh these reliability notes against their tolerance for potential fixes when considering this high-tech baby soother.
